Killer Headline by Debby Giusti

This book is about a young female journalist named Violet Kramer who is trying to become an ace reporter in a small town in Montana. She found out a couple of women in the Witness Protection program has ended up dead and is determined to discover why. This endeavor lands her in the midst of an investigation that involves the FBI, the mob and a undercover cop by the name of Clay West.

I thoroughly enjoyed this book. The suspense was so good that I had a hard time putting the book down to go to bed. Violet and Clay's interaction with each other set the tone of the book. Their individual backgrounds were just enough to explain why they acted and reacted in the manner they did. The romance in the book was perfect. But I have to say, the suspense was the best. I really like a good suspense story and this is definitely one of the best ones that I have read in a while. Kudos to Debby Giusti, another great book.
